About - Google Translate Contribute - Google Translate Try The Free Website Translator - Google Translate Start using Google Translate in your browser.Or scan the QR code below to … WebApr 6, 2024 · Use informal Spanish commands (tú) with friends, relatives, and people your age. Use formal affirmative commands to show deference and respect. Informal command: ¡ Abre la puerta, Clara! Clara, open the door! Formal command: Señora, abra la puerta, por favor. Ma’am, open the door, please.

WebMany Spanish speakers use a slightly different method by saying two or three digits at a time before pausing. For example: examples Mi número de teléfono es seis seis; cuatro cuatro; cero tres; nueve seis dos. My phone number is 66–44–03–962. ¿Me das tu número? – Sí, claro. Seis dos tres; cuatro dos siete; cinco siete cinco. Can I have your number? WebJan 29, 2024 · When to Use the Spanish Imperative 1. To Give Commands and Orders 2. To Make Suggestions 3.
